In a scene straight out of a crime thriller, Rajkot's peaceful residential areas were shaken by a dramatic exchange of gunfire between two rival criminal gangs on Tuesday. The incident, which occurred in the bustling Vajdi area, has sent shockwaves through the community and prompted a massive police response.
Daylight Showdown in Residential Neighborhood
The confrontation unfolded in broad daylight when members of two notorious gangs crossed paths near Vajdi crossroads. According to police sources, the rival groups immediately opened fire at each other, creating panic among local residents and pedestrians. The sound of multiple gunshots echoed through the neighborhood, forcing shopkeepers to shutter their establishments and sending people scrambling for safety.
Miraculous Escape: No Casualties Reported
In what authorities are calling a miraculous escape, no injuries were reported despite the intense exchange of fire. Police officials confirmed that the bullet marks found at the scene indicate both groups were actively shooting at each other, yet somehow all participants managed to escape unharmed.
Massive Police Operation Underway
Rajkot police have launched a comprehensive investigation into the incident. Multiple police teams are working round the clock to identify and apprehend all individuals involved. Forensic experts have collected crucial evidence from the crime scene, including empty cartridges and bullet marks that will help reconstruct the sequence of events.
Enhanced Security Measures
In response to the brazen daylight shooting, police have intensified patrolling in the area and established multiple checkpoints. Authorities have assured residents that additional security measures are being implemented to prevent any recurrence of such incidents.
Ongoing Gang Rivalry in Gujarat
This incident appears to be part of an ongoing turf war between criminal elements operating in the region. Police sources indicate that such confrontations between rival gangs have become increasingly common, though daylight shootings in residential areas remain relatively rare.
The Rajkot police commissioner has appealed to the public to come forward with any information that could assist in the investigation, while simultaneously warning criminal elements that strict action will be taken against anyone disturbing public peace.
